What is SAFE2TALK?

For many years we have encouraged students to share information about suspicious activity or unusual incidents with trusted adults in our schools, including teachers, coaches, principals and other administrators. Loudoun County Public Schools and the Loudoun County Sheriff’s Office are collaborating on the use of a new mobile anonymous tip application called “Safe2Talk.”


This app can easily be downloaded onto any mobile device through the device’s App Store. While we prefer that all information is brought directly to the attention of a trusted LCPS staff member or law enforcement officer, we understand that some students and parents may wish to remain anonymous.


In support of See Something, Say Something, please speak with your children about this app and help them download the app to their device. We also encourage you to download the app for yourself.
